I am happy to greet the International Women’s Film Festival, its participants, guests and organizers. During these six years the festival has become a center of attraction for filmmakers from Israel and the world, as it grants their films a unique stage. The festival also carries a world social mission, through a wide and unique multicultural gathering of women’s cinema. I positively mention the fact that the festival works to preserve, expand and empower the participation of women filmmakers. The Israel Film Council works for proper representation of women in the film industry and we see great importance in the International Women’s Film Festival, which advances Israeli filmmakers and allows them significant and intense exposure. I would like to take this opportunity to felicitate Gila Almagor on her 70th birthday on her various activities in culture and film, and on her contribution to Israeli film in general and the design of the woman character in it in particular. We are happy to take part in the festival and support the celebrations of her 70th birthday with a special program that would focus on the effect her wide variety of roles has on the female character in Israeli film. I wish the festival’s guests an interesting cultural meeting and a rich intensive week of film by women and about women. Sincerely, Micha Harish, Chairman The Israel Film Council ![]() Back |
